Melbreck are working with a leading designer and manufacturer of special purpose electronic equipment based in the Northwest in Lancaster. We are seeking a highly skilled Senior Electronic Design Engineer to join their engineering team in Lancaster. This is a hands-on technical role focused on the end-to-end design of robust, manufacturable electronic systems, from concept and schematic design through to PCB layout and production support.
Key Responsibilities:
- Design and develop DC power supply systems, including multi-rail architectures, protection, monitoring, and efficiency optimisation.
- Design and implement communication bus interfaces including Ethernet, USB, I2C, and Serial (UART, SPI).
- Produce high-quality schematics and PCB layouts with strong focus on signal integrity, power integrity, and EMI/EMC.
- Support Design for Manufacturability (DFM), Design for Assembly (DFA), and Design for Test (DFT).
Required Skills & Experience:
- Strong experience in DC power supply design.
Preferred Skills:
- Pick and Place file generation and SMT assembly knowledge.
- RF design experience including power amplifiers, RF switching, and filtering.
